This transparent 2.18 carat round green peridot presents a clean and lively appearance, measuring 8.21 x 8.19 x 5.50 mm. Cut in a mixed brilliant style, the pavilion and crown faceting are arranged to optimize light return while preserving the gems inherent color, producing crisp flashes and a balanced scintillation under varied lighting. The clarity is graded as very very slightly included when evaluated at eye level, indicating only minimal internal characteristics that do not materially affect the stones transparency or visual appeal. Color intensity is described as medium intense, yielding a vivid olive to lime green that reads evenly across the table and facets, and the polish has been assessed as excellent, resulting in smooth facet junctions and bright reflective surfaces. This peridot is natural with no enhancement recorded, and the documented origin is Pakistan, a source known for fine quality material featuring clear tone and good saturation.
From a practical and gemological perspective this peridot is well suited for a range of fine jewelry applications, including rings, pendants, and earrings, where its size and cut will provide noticeable presence without overwhelming a design. At a Mohs hardness around 6.5 to 7, peridot is moderately durable, and while surface abrasion and sharp impacts should be avoided, everyday wear in protective settings is common with routine care. Cleaning is best done with warm soapy water and a soft brush, avoiding harsh chemicals and ultrasonic or steam treatments that can risk damage to internal features. The mixed brilliant cut in this specimen balances optical performance with carat retention, making it an efficient choice for settings that emphasize both sparkle and proportion. Given the excellent polish and eye level clarity, the stone is particularly well suited to designs that showcase the table and crown facets, where light performance will be most appreciated.
